Output ddd79203af6980a396a9472f729b1da72f688150a7985b6519a91e86363fdb77:0

value
536172
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25931d46da182c33781e16ce800d7eddda6c861e OP_EQUALVERIFY OP_CHECKSIG
address
14RgEnQQjU4c4spaKjPguftSY6ZmEkFQzL
transaction
ddd79203af6980a396a9472f729b1da72f688150a7985b6519a91e86363fdb77
spent
true